Welcome aboard. The kiosk build pipeline includes a watchdog simulation stage that occasionally fails with a false "heartbeat missed" error. This happens when the emulator boots slowly on shared runners, not because of your change. Before re-running, check that the watchdog grace period in the stage config is at least 45 seconds; contractors sometimes copy an older template with 20. If the failure persists after two retries, file it against the Kiosk Platform queue and attach the build token shown just below.

build token for tawif-bahip: htk31_68bba16e1afabfef4ecc69408c06f16

Negotiated two years ago with Halbern Retail Partners, it carries a 5.5% royalty, shared marketing fund, and a renewal option we must exercise within ninety days. Performance has exceeded plan at seven sites; two underperform due to footfall shifts. Legal has flagged the territorial exclusivity clause for renegotiation. Your decision on the renewal option will shape the direction described below.

board note of yageg-yadug: The northern region missed its Framir quota by 13.1 percent last quarter. Lamathek Freight plans to raise the Quenael list price by 30.2 percent in March. The pricing group signed off on a budget of $133.5 million for Project Novok. The renewal with Gilethek Foods closes at $60.0 million a year, 2.7 percent above the last contract.

# Build Provenance: Incremental Rebuilds on Mosswire

Quick primer: Mosswire only rebuilds pages whose content hash changed, so "why didn't my page update?" usually means the source hash matched. Every incremental run writes a provenance record — which inputs, which template version, which cache entries it reused. If output looks stale, don't nuke the cache first; check the provenance log. Each record is keyed by the token that appears below.

build token for fafof-tageg: htk21_f30a3062ec5a0972b3bbf

The Pixelveil service strips EXIF metadata from all uploaded images before they reach the Lumenfold CDN. Scrubbing runs in the `imgproxy-scrub` container and is controlled by three variables: `SCRUB_ENABLED`, `SCRUB_FIELDS`, and `SCRUB_WORKERS`. Release managers should confirm all three are set in the staging env file before tagging a release, since a missing value silently disables scrubbing. The scrub worker also authenticates to the metadata audit service, so the env file must include its credential on the next line.

vault entry, fadup-tagag: RELAY_SECRET8=2fd92179